The 2011 Dafra Apache 150 is a commuter motorcycle designed for urban and suburban riding. Its 147.5cc engine produces 14 HP (10.2 kW) at 8000 RPM and 11.3 Nm of torque at 6000 RPM, providing adequate power for navigating city streets and maintaining reasonable speeds on highways. With a top speed of 118 km/h (73.3 mph), it offers a decent level of performance for its class. The seat height of 790mm (31.1 inches) should accommodate a variety of riders.
Weighing in at 130kg (286.6 pounds), the Apache 150 is relatively lightweight and easy to handle. The telescopic front fork provides a comfortable ride, while the single front disc brake with a 2-piston caliper offers sufficient stopping power. The 5-speed gearbox allows riders to effectively manage the engine's power output.
The 16-liter fuel tank provides a good range between fill-ups, making it practical for daily commuting. This model is well-suited for riders looking for a reliable and fuel-efficient motorcycle for everyday use, offering a balance of performance, comfort, and affordability.
